startup house warsaw logo
Case Studies Blog About Us Careers
Project Test Plan: Charting the Course to Quality Software

project test plan

Project Test Plan: Charting the Course to Quality Software

A project test plan is the captain's log of the software testing voyage. It's a strategic document that outlines the approach and activities related to testing a particular software project. Think of it as a roadmap guiding the journey towards a high-quality, functional, and performance-optimized software product.

The creation of a test plan is an essential phase in any software development project. It sets clear objectives for testing, defines the scope of what will be tested, and outlines the strategies that will be used. It also lays out the schedule and necessary resources, helping to allocate time and personnel efficiently.

The key components of a project test plan typically include the introduction, objectives, test items, features to be tested, features not to be tested, approach, item pass or fail criteria, suspension criteria and resumption requirements, test deliverables, testing tasks, environmental needs, responsibilities, schedule, and any risks and contingencies.

Each of these elements plays a vital role in shaping the overall testing process. For instance, defining the features to be tested helps focus the testing efforts, while setting the item pass or fail criteria provides a clear benchmark for determining whether a test has succeeded or failed.

However, the creation of a test plan is not a one-time task. Like any good plan, it should be a living document that evolves with the project, incorporating new insights and adapting to changes in project scope, schedule, or resources.

In conclusion, a project test plan is the compass guiding the ship of software development. It's the blueprint for ensuring the quality, functionality, and performance of the software that powers our digital world.

To wrap up with a dash of humor, here's a software testing joke:

Why don't testers like to break up with their partners?
They're the best at finding faults!

But with a robust project test plan, they're also the best at ensuring the final product is as flawless as possible. A project test plan is a detailed document that outlines the approach, resources, schedule, and scope of testing activities for a specific project. It serves as a roadmap for the testing team, ensuring that all necessary testing activities are planned and executed in a systematic and organized manner. The test plan also helps to identify potential risks and issues that may impact the project's success, allowing for proactive mitigation strategies to be put in place.

One key aspect of a project test plan is defining the testing objectives and criteria for success. This includes determining what needs to be tested, how it will be tested, and how the success of the testing activities will be measured. By clearly outlining these objectives, the testing team can ensure that all necessary testing activities are completed and that the project meets its quality and performance goals.

In addition to defining testing objectives, a project test plan also includes a detailed schedule of testing activities, resource requirements, and roles and responsibilities of team members. By establishing a clear timeline for testing activities and allocating resources effectively, the testing team can ensure that testing is completed on time and within budget. This level of detail and organization is essential for successful project delivery and helps to minimize the risk of defects and issues impacting project outcomes.

We build products from scratch.

Company

Industries
startup house warsaw

Startup Development House sp. z o.o.

Aleje Jerozolimskie 81

Warsaw, 02-001

 

VAT-ID: PL5213739631

KRS: 0000624654

REGON: 364787848

 

Contact Us

Our office: +48 789 011 336

New business: +48 798 874 852

hello@startup-house.com

Follow Us

logologologologo

Copyright © 2026 Startup Development House sp. z o.o.

EU ProjectsPrivacy policy